LastPass is looking for a Senior Release Manager:

In this role you will coordinate the critical process of moving releases from development to production. You will manage release-related risks and collaborate closely with engineering and QA teams to ensure quality, compliance, and regulatory standards are met for all production deployments.

Who will you work with?

You will work with other release managers and with people across the engineering organization to make sure releases are timely and successful.  You will engage with test and QA to validate release readiness, and with development engineering to confirm success after release.

 What are some of the exciting challenges you will be working on?

  • Coordinate and oversee all efforts related to releases across the LastPass offering
  • Plan and manage production changes, defining what, when, and how releases occur
  • Implement risk management strategies to minimize the impact of individual releases
  • Collaborate with other Release Managers to manage dependencies between product releases
  • Work closely with engineering teams to ensure quality gates and compliance with organizational standards
  • Ensure all release flows meet compliance requirements (e.g., SOC2, IRAP)
  • Monitor and measure release progress, identifying areas for improvement
  • Create, deploy, validate, and administer release packages
  • Continuously improve release processes and user experience through innovation and expertise
  • Maintain internal technical documentation and mentor junior team members

What does it take to work at LastPass?

  • Background in computer science, engineering, science, or a related field
  • Proven experience in software development
  • Strong understanding of release and delivery management best practices
  • Experience with CI/CD, build and release management
  • Familiarity with tools such as Git/Bitbucket, GitLab CI, Jenkins, TeamCity, Octopus
  • Ability to solve complex problems independently
  • Ability to communicate complex ideas clearly
  • Experience with version control and issue tracking systems (e.g., Git, JIRA)
  • Fluency in English, with strong verbal and written communication skills

It's great, but not required:

  • Experience working in an Agile environment
